I was hunting a park and found a 1.75 inch by .75 inch, rectangular brass medallion with the words: "$125000.00" on the left corner and "SWEEPSBILL" on the right corner. The center part has a president head and bust characteristic of any American bill. The signature is in minute cursive print: "Dorothy Williams". It says: READERS DIGEST on the bottom. Both sides say the same thing. It is probably 1/8 inch thick. I can post a photo if no one knows what I'm talking about at this point. Let me know!
